Milan - February 2019 - Girl's on Tour!

Monday 18th February 2019 - Early start, picking Ann up at 6.30am for the drive up to Congleton to pick up Karen and Chris, then onto Manchester Airport for the flight to Milan. We had a lovely brunch and bottle of Prosecco to start as we meant to go on before our 12.30pm flight. We flew Ryanair, so flew into Bergamo, this mean't we had to catch the Airport shuttle bus into Milan, this was very reasonable at just 5 euros each. From Milan railway station it was a short taxi ride to our apartment, Appartamenti Bruzzanese, Viale Col di Lana 5/a. We arrived around 6pm, the apartment was gorgeous, well appointed and full of antique furniture, very Italian style.


As we arrived early evening we had booked our restaurant for the evening, Osteria Ovino Milano, in the same street as our apartment. Afterwards we headed to a Cuban themed bar for cocktails.


Tuesday 19th February 2019 - Lovely, leisurely breakfast of crusty fresh bread, meats, cheese and tomatoes in the apartment. We had a walk around the Navagli (canal) area, where there is lots of nightlife, bars and restaurants etc. We went back to the apartment for a quick Bailey's coffee and managed to get stuck in the lift. Stairs now on for us, but only 2 flights up, so not so bad. Sat on the balcony in the sun enjoying our coffees. Walked to the centre, to visit the Duomo. But we had to stop off for cocktails on the roof of the Galleria in the Aperol Spritz bar first. We then took in some culture and had a tour of the Duomo, which included the roof. We then headed back to the apartment for a bit of a rest, before heading to Navigli for dinner in a lovely rustic Italian called Luca e Andrea. We rounded off the evening with cocktails in Henry's Bar, an Irish bar on our street.





Wednesday 20th February 2019 - Change of plan this morning as we had decided to visit Turin by train, but as we had forgot the code to the safety deposit box, we had to wait for the apartment owner to come and unlock it for us. We decided instead to visit the Castello Sforzesco and the parkland to the North of the Duomo. We had lunch in Cafe Dante, Alfresco and then visited the amazing Starbucks Roastery in the Old Post Office building. Amazing toilets!!! Back to the Galleria so we could all spin on our heels on the bull's balls for luck! Leisurely walk back stopping for cocktails and prosecco enroute. In the evening we visited one of the famous Navigli happy hour buffets, great value at just 11 euros for all you can eat plus drinks, packed with students as you might imagine, but a great atmosphere and definitely an experience.





Thursday 21st February 2019 - We decided that Bergamo looked more appealing than Turin, so took a train, just 11 euros return. Once in Bergamo, we caught the funicular train up to the old medieval town. It was very picturesque and we had drinks and nibbles in the Piazza Vecchia. Another funicular took us to the very top, where we had more drinks and nibbles, whist enjoying a glorious view over the town. Karen and I walked back down, stopping off for a Gelato on the way. Our last night in Milan so packing, before heading back to Luca e Andrea for dinner in Navigli and final drinks in the Cuban themed bar.




Friday 22nd February 2019 - Early start, 7am taxi to the central station to catch the flight bus at 7.20am. Our flight departed Bergamo at 10.45am and we arrived back home in Nuneaton around 3.30pm, after first dropping Karen and Chris in Congleton. Another great Girls on Tour. Lovely memories and fabulous company. We think Bratislava next year!
